Stefaan G. Verhulst
Co-Founder of the Governance Laboratory (The GovLab) at New York University (NYU) (USA)

Stefaan Verhulst is Co-Founder of the Governance Laboratory (The GovLab) at New York University (NYU), an action research center focused on improving decision making using advances in science and technology - including data and collective intelligence. One area of focus includes the use of data and policy to steer the adoption and use of technology toward the creation of good jobs.

He is also the Editor-in-Chief of Data & Policy, an open-access journal by Cambridge University Press; the Research Director of the MacArthur Research Network on Opening Governance; Chair of the Data for Children Collaborative with Unicef; a member of the High-Level Expert Group to the European Commission on Business-to-Government Data Sharing; and of the Expert Group to Eurostat on using private sector data for official statistics.

In 2018 he was recognized as one of the 10 Most Influential Academics in Digital Government globally (as part of the Top 100 in Digital Government) by the global policy platform Apolitical.

He has published widely - including seven books- and his writings and work have appeared in the Harvard Business Review, Stanford Social Innovation Review, Wall Street Journal. He is asked regularly to present at international conferences including TED, Collision, and the UN World Data Forum.
